Answer:
31.42 cm (rounded up to two decimal places)
Step-by-step explanation:
We first find the circumference of the semi-circle segment:
The circumference will be given by;
× π × D (where D is the diameter)
The diameter is 6 cm so circumference is;
× π × 6 cm = 9.42 cm (rounded up to two decimal places)
The perimeter of the figure therefore is;
8cm + 6 cm + 8 cm + 9.42 cm = 31.42 cm
